Choosing the Right Materials for Your China DIY Metal Fab Table

Metal Selection: Steel vs. Aluminum

The choice between steel and aluminum for your China DIY metal fab table depends on your project's specific requirements. Steel offers superior strength and durability, making it ideal for heavy-duty applications. However, it's heavier and more susceptible to rust. Aluminum, on the other hand, is lighter, corrosion-resistant, and easier to work with, but it may not be as strong for extremely heavy loads. Consider the weight of the tools and materials you'll be using to make your decision. For many hobbyists, aluminum may be a suitable option, offering a good balance of weight, strength and ease of use.

Tabletop Materials: Steel, Wood, or Other Options

The tabletop material should complement the metal frame. Steel offers a seamless and durable surface, perfect for welding or other metalworking tasks. However, wood can provide a more comfortable working surface and offer better protection against scratches on your tools. You can even explore other options like high-pressure laminate for added durability and ease of cleaning.

Designing Your Custom China DIY Metal Fab Table

Dimensions and Layout

Carefully plan the dimensions of your China DIY metal fab table to optimize workspace and accessibility. Consider the size of your tools and the types of projects you'll be undertaking. Sketch out your design, noting the placement of vises, clamps, and other accessories. This step will aid in the accurate cutting and assembly of the frame and tabletop.

Frame Design and Stability

A robust frame is crucial for a stable and long-lasting China DIY metal fab table. Consider using square or rectangular tubing for the frame legs and supports. Ensure that the frame's design incorporates bracing for added stability, especially if you plan on using heavy-duty tools. The frame should also be designed to easily accommodate the chosen tabletop material.

Construction Techniques and Tools

Cutting and Welding (for Steel Frames)

If using steel, you'll need appropriate cutting and welding equipment. A chop saw or angle grinder can be used for cutting steel tubing. MIG or TIG welding is typically preferred for creating strong and durable joints. Always wear appropriate safety gear, including eye protection, gloves, and a welding mask.

Fastening Techniques (for Aluminum or Other Frames)

Aluminum frames are commonly assembled using rivets, bolts, or screws. Choose the fastening method based on the desired strength and ease of assembly. Rivet nuts and threaded inserts are often used to create strong and durable threaded connections in aluminum.

Finishing Touches

Once the frame and tabletop are assembled, consider applying a protective coating to prevent rust or corrosion. Powder coating is a durable and aesthetically pleasing option for steel frames. For aluminum, anodizing provides excellent corrosion resistance. A coat of paint or stain can be applied to wooden tabletops to improve aesthetics and durability.
